  • yes it is CA legal "All rimfire caliber rifles with a magazine capacity of 10 rounds or fewer (e.g.: .22LR, .17HMR, etc.)
    are permitted, excluding rifles with tubular magazines in lever-action firearms, which do not have
    magazine restrictions. Rimfire caliber rifles are not considered “assault weapons” and can have
    features that centerfire rifles cannot." budsgunshop.com/feeds/state_reg/california_restrictions.pdf
